Understanding Low Hanging Pendant Lights

Low hanging pendant lights are lighting fixtures suspended from the ceiling by a cord, chain, or metal rod. Their unique feature is their low hanging position, which typically sits just a few feet above the ground. This design not only provides ambient lighting but also serves as a statement piece in any room.

3. Choosing the Right Low Hanging Pendant Lights

Selecting the right low hanging pendant lights involves considering several factors:

  • Size: The size of the pendant should be proportional to the room and the furniture it will be placed over.
  • Style: Choose a style that complements the existing decor of the room.
  • Material: The material of the pendant affects both the look and the functionality. For example, glass or metal pendants offer a modern vibe, while fabric or wood pendants provide a more traditional feel.
  • Lighting Type: Consider whether you want dimmable lights or a specific type of bulb for the desired ambiance.

8. Integrating Low Hanging Pendant Lights with Other Lighting Fixtures

For a well-lit and cohesive look, it’s important to integrate low hanging pendant lights with other lighting fixtures in the room:

  • Layered Lighting: Combine pendant lights with overhead lights, wall sconces, and table lamps for a balanced and functional lighting scheme.
  • Consistent Style: Ensure that the style and material of the pendant lights complement other lighting fixtures in the room.

9. Energy Efficiency and Smart Lighting Options

In today’s eco-conscious world, energy efficiency is a crucial consideration. Low hanging pendant lights can be part of an energy-efficient lighting scheme:

  • LED Bulbs: Opt for LED bulbs, which are energy-efficient and have a longer lifespan than traditional bulbs.
  • Smart Lighting: Consider integrating smart lighting technology that allows you to control the brightness and color of the lights from your smartphone or smart home system.
